Benny Halevy 48d37f3402 StorageService: scrub: fix scrubMode is empty condition
`!=` compares references not values.

Use !"".equals(scrubMode) instead, as it also covers
the null scrubMode case.

Piotr Wojtczak a7c4c39dd0 storage_service: Fix getToppartitions to always return both reads and writes
In line with the previous API, the getToppartitions function returned
results for one specified sampler (reads OR writes). This forced
the user to call the function once for each sampler, which is
suboptimal.
This commit changes the signature so that results for both samplers
are returned and the user can then pick whichever they need.

Calle Wilund c2fc96be71 APIBuilder: Remove RW-lock in JMX server repository wrapper
This is a seemingly pointless change. The RW-lock code is 100%
correct (afaict), yet we've seen repeated cases of test runs
hanging in JMX query because this lock is seemingly left held
by what seems to be the reaper task.

There is no explanation for this, no sign of exceptions/errors
that could explain the lock being broken. Nor any known JDK/JVM
bugs.

Yet, in tests, it seems that replacing the lock with a more
coarse, yet proven, synchronized, fixes the issue. So there.

I officially hate this patch, and it should not exist.

Amnon Heiman 27313ee2c4 ColumnFamilyStore: Add an implementation for table sampling
This patch adds the implementation for begin and finish local sampling
of a column family.

There is a difference in the implementation of Cassandra API and Scylla.

In Cassandra and the JMX an external source start and stop the sampling.

In Scylla, a single API call start the sampling and return with the
result. In Scylla the API call always return sampling of the read and of
the writes.

To bridge the difference, the begin sampling command will use a Future
when calling the API. The finish method will wait for the future to end.

Because of the different implementation, it is possible that two
consecutive calls will be made to start sampling one for the read and
one for the write, similarly, two calls will be made to finish for read
and write.

The implementation would ignore the second call to start and will
store the result, so the second call to finish will be served from the
stored result.

Note, that the use of future is only for safety, the way we expect it to
work, the caller to the begin sampling will sleep anyhow while waiting
for the result.

To avoid breaking the MBean compatibility we piggyback the duration on
top of the sampler string.

If no duration is given, a default duration will be taken, this is also
just as a precaution, we will modify the nodetool implementation to
pass that information.

There is a known issue with cardinality, that will need to be addressed.
Also we return a value in the raw column to match what Cassandra JMX
returns, but it's a duplication of the partition key.

Calle Wilund ca3fa8de20 scylla-jmx: Fix tablemetricsobjectname breakage
Fixes #57

The usage of TableMetricsObjectName-yada-yada relies on translating the
"fake" objectname to a canonical one on remote
publication/serialization. However, the implementation of
ObjectName.getInstance has changed in JDK (micro) updates so it no
longer applies overridable methods -> wrong name published.

Fix by doing explicit ObjectName instansiation.

Piotr Jastrzebski 862aea4a33 Use more efficient MBeans repository
Default implementation stores MBeans in the following map:

<domain name> -> (<properties as a single string> -> NamedObject)

This is problematic because NamedObject contains ObjectName that
has both domain and properties inside itself.

This means we're storing the same data twice.

For domain "" we want to store MBeans in a more compact way using map:

ObjectName -> DynamicMBean

which is equivalent to NamedObject.

Piotr Jastrzebski 5cba016962 Remove unnecessary quadratic algorithm from MetricsMBean.register
Before this change it was taking JMX Server 270 seconds to start
when Scylla had 2000 tables. After the change it takes only 2 seconds.

Piotr Jastrzebski 455f5717ea Introduce and use TableMetricObjectName
This is a new extention of ObjectName that uses less memory.

TableMetricNameFactory and AllTableMetricNameFactory can
create it instead of regular ObjectName to save memory.

It is possible to save memory because each name created by
TableMetricNameFactory (or AllTableMetricNameFactory) shares
most of its data with other names created by the same factory
and there's no need to create multiple copies.

Piotr Jastrzebski 2c48bab91a Use JmxMBeanServer instead of MBeanServer
JmxMBeanServer is a concrete implementation of a MBeanServer.
We want to use it directly because we need to bypass calls to
JmxMBeanServer.registerMBean and JmxMBeanServer.unregisterMBean.
They take ObjectName as parameter, copy it using
ObjectName.getInstance(ObjectName) and pass it to registerMBean
and unregisterMBean of JmxMBeanServer.getMBeanServerInterceptor().
We want to avoid this copy and pass the ObjectName argument directly
to JmxMBeanServer.getMBeanServerInterceptor().

To do that this patch:
1. changes all MBeanServer variables to JmxMBeanServer
2. creates JmxMBeanServer in APIBuilder making sure accessing
   interceptors is allowed
3. makes sure that JmxMBeanServer.getMBeanServerInterceptor().registerMBean
   is called wherever JmxMBeanServer.registerMBean was called
4. makes sure that JmxMBeanServer.getMBeanServerInterceptor().unregisterMBean
   is called whenever JmxMBeanServer.unregisterMBean was called

Next patch will use different ObjectName implementation that will
use less memory and this patch is crucial because without it every ObjectName
is transformed with ObjectName.getInstance which turns the object into
a regular ObjectName.
